sometimes when i boot up, i will have ridicuously large fonts. this happens at random times, and it seems to help sometimes if i reboot the whole system. is there any way to fix this? |

hmm, not sure how to fix it. but mabey if you give more info someone can help you.
like,
does this happen with only certain apps?
are you using a font server (xfs)?
is it only certain types of fonts like truetype?
anything else you think of?
the only thing i can think of to try is to specify a dpi when you startx,
startx -- -dpi 95
